In The IPO Playbook veteran-CFO Steve Cakebread walks readers though the ins and outs of taking your company public, from how to make the decision to do an IPO, to timing, preparation and execution, including building the right internal team and how to select external partners. Readers get a glimpse behind the scenes from the early, embryonic days of Salesforce, Pandora and Yext, to the bell-ringing moments at the New York Stock Exchange, and the post-IPO years. Steve's stories, from creating three successful IPOs, and his earlier career at Autodesk, Silicon Graphics and Hewlett Packard, make The IPO Playbook an invaluable reference guide and an enjoyable read.

Cakebread, Steve: - Steve Cakebread led the financial teams that took Yext, Pandora and Salesforce to successful initial public offerings. He is a recognized expert in preparing for IPOs, and is a regular speaker on the subject. Earlier in his career, Steve served as CFO for Autodesk, vice president of finance for Silicon Graphics (SGI), and director of finance for Hewlett-Packard. Steve earned his bachelor's degree in business from the University of California, Berkeley, and his MBA with a focus on international finance from the Kelley School of Business at Indiana University.
